  • Soy-based booster for carpet detergents and pre-sprays
  • Powers through grease and fights odors
  • pH: 8.0–9.0
  • Safe on surfaces not harmed by water
  • Dilute 1–2 oz per gallon of cleaning solution

Boost Your Cleaning Power with G-Force Booster!

 

Derived from natural soy-based solvent degreasers, G-Force Booster is a detergent booster that super-charges your favorite carpet cleaning solution. Add it to your ready-to-use detergent or pre-spray to power through the toughest soiling situations.

 

The secret is in the natural soy derivatives which deliver the heavy-duty cleaning strength needed to tackle grease, soot, and extreme food soiling. It breaks down and liquefies stubborn gunk and grime, leaving carpet looking clean and fresh. 

 

As an added bonus, this unique formulation has a deodorizing effect, ensuring that just-cleaned carpets not only look better, but smell better too! G-Force is ideal for use in restaurants, rental properties, hotels/motels, nursing homes, and other areas prone to extreme soiling.

 

G-Force works well in both hard or soft water. It's safe to use on all surfaces not harmed by water, such as carpet and wet-cleanable fabrics.
